1920’s Murder Mystery
The request was for two 1920’s dresses to be worn at a Murder Mystery party.
We found the black, white and red one at the Salvation Army store. The burgandy dress was created from a set of curtains and built from this Burda Cowl Neck Dress pattern. The fabric was nasty to work with – frayed easily, pulled easily, jammed in the feed dogs far too often!
The scarves came from my own wardrobe.
My youngest daughter, who had shoulder length hair really wanted to have a short Twenties haircut. Rather than cutting her hair, we used these directions to fake a short bob.
Adding a head dress, made by my daughter, completed the look!
